Led-matriisinäytön ohjaus

[size=85]

[/size]

Mulla on tuollainen näyttö ja siinä on sarjaliitäntä (RX ja 0V liittimet) Nyt kaipaisin vinkkejä, että miten tuota voisi ohjata tietokoneella? Näyttö olisi sopiva esimerkiksi assemblyille :slight_smile:

Tietämättä sen tarkemmin kannattaa katsoa joskos google löytäisi näytön tyyppinumeroilla jotain tietoa siittä. Muutoin voi olla vähäsen hankalaa alkaa tuohon sopivaa protokollaa alkaa puhumaan väliin.

Ei löydy googlella mitään tietoja.

Mulla oli joskus samantyyppinen näyttö samoillla liitännöillä. En löytäny netistä piirien datasheettejä eikä kone tunnistanu mitenkään joten luovutin. Huvällä säkällä tossa on paremmat mahollisuudet.

Omassa kyltissä ei riittäny 3A virtalähe.

Yksi tapa lähestyä tuota laitetta voisi olla, että yrittäisi vain arvata.

Käyttöjänniteet kohdilleen ensin ja sitten tuohon datalinjaan kanttiaaltoa hiljallen vauhtia nostaen. Jos näytölle tulee jotain niin sitten tietäisi yhteysnopeuden. Siitä sitten vain kokeilemaan erillaisella datalla mitä tapahtuu ja millainen on protokolla.

Olen tavannut kahta tyyppiä noita. Varmasti niitä on useampaa. Toisessa oli muisti johon pystyi kirjoittamaan 0xA0, numero, valot päällä vasemmalta oikealle ylhäältä alas. Sitten ohjelmointi oli 0xA1, merkin paikka, muistipaikka. Ja jotain muuta. Jokunen 0xAx komento oli myös. Lisäksi noiden komentojen perässä oli CRC32. Sitten huhu kertoi, että sen pystyi ohjelmoimaan ihan tekstilläkin. Itse en saanut sitä siihen tilaan.

Toinen oli sitten, että kun viestintänopeuden löysi niin raakaa sarjadataa vain läpi. Kun kaikki oli käyty läpi odotti hetken niin näyttö päivitti itsensä. Hetki oli siis jotain kymmenen tavua tms. ja sarjareiän nopeus ei tietenkään mikään standardi.

Molemmat käsissäni ollet laitteet olivat roskiksesta kaivettuja ja niihin kuului jokin ethernetiin liitettävä tulkki/poweri.

Manuaalia tai muuta dataa ei tietenkään ole ja et ole kurkkinut sisälle?

Näyttöön tulee 230VAC käyttöjännite suoraan.

Sain ohjeet valmistajalta, mutta en silti saanut toimimaan.

Dataformat: 4800 b/s, 8 data bits, no parity, 1 stop bit

Data example:
ESC ! SP A B C (ASCII)
$1B $21 $20 $41 $42 $43 (HEX)

Data ‘ABC’ is shown on the board immediately.

Ei jännitetasoja kertonut?

Jos tuo protokolla menee noin niin Putty tulille, valitset sarjaportin, kohdasta serial ja flow control ei mitään ja esc välitlyönti ja kirjoitat viestin.

En tiedä. Kristallipallossani on huurua ja se ei paljasta miksi ei toimi :frowning:

Olen tavannut kahta tyyppiä noita. Varmasti niitä on useampaa. Toisessa oli muisti johon pystyi kirjoittamaan 0xA0, numero, valot päällä vasemmalta oikealle ylhäältä alas. Sitten ohjelmointi oli 0xA1, merkin paikka, muistipaikka. Ja jotain muuta. Jokunen 0xAx komento oli myös. Lisäksi noiden komentojen perässä oli CRC32. Sitten huhu kertoi, että sen pystyi ohjelmoimaan ihan tekstilläkin. Itse en saanut sitä siihen tilaan.
:stuck_out_tongue: